Step-by-step explanation:
Equation of a line:
The equation of a line has the following format:
[tex]y = mx + b[/tex]
In which m is the slope and b is the y-intercept.
Parallel lines:
When two lines are parallel, they have the same slope.
8x-2y=7
Placing into the format, we have thtt:
[tex]2y = 8x - 7[/tex]
[tex]y = 4x - \frac{7}{2}[/tex]
Slope of 4.
This means that the desired line has the following equation:
[tex]y = 4x + b[/tex]
Point of (12,1)
This means that when [tex]x = 12, y = 1[/tex]
We use this to find b.
[tex]y = 4x + b[/tex]
[tex]1 = 48 + b[/tex]
[tex]b = -47[/tex]
So, the line has the equation:
[tex]y = 4x - 47[/tex]
